Transaction ef51e4cf8253b40fa9a90d41508070b740aadcbb1f2521a4b94770d1f7f25d35
2 Input
2 Outputs
- ef51e4cf8253b40fa9a90d41508070b740aadcbb1f2521a4b94770d1f7f25d35:0
- ef51e4cf8253b40fa9a90d41508070b740aadcbb1f2521a4b94770d1f7f25d35:1
value 338310
address 3PX8QnnH5nxSY7peBB7hmpsH7yojEES9c6
value 2023890
address 16HTbZuUd6SoA3ps923moPaRix3TqenWeL